The Wallabadah Pub, (The Marshall Macmahon Hotel) was built in 1867. Wallabadah is a small town in the New England region of New South Wales. It is 55 kilometres south of Tamworth on the New England Highway and has a population of 750. It gained some notoriety when bushranger Captain Thunderbolt robbed the northern mail coach there in the same year.
